Senior .NET Developer - Financial Services

Global technology and business consultancy focused on the financial services sector, helping clients succeed in an ever-changing industry.
Backend
Senior Software Engineer
In-Person
5+ years of experience
Finance

Description For Senior .NET Developer - Financial Services

Capco, a leading global technology and business consultancy specializing in financial services, is seeking a Senior .NET Developer to join their team in London. This role offers an exciting opportunity to work with some of the largest banks in the world on transformative projects. The position requires expertise in C# development, cloud technologies, and financial services domain knowledge.

The ideal candidate will be instrumental in developing enterprise-level solutions within Capital Markets, working on both cloud-based and on-premise applications. You'll be building event-driven, loosely coupled distributed systems while adhering to best practices in engineering and SDLC. The role demands strong technical skills in C#, SQL, cloud technologies (AWS), and caching solutions like Redis.

What makes this role particularly appealing is Capco's commitment to innovation and professional growth. The company offers a flat, non-hierarchical structure where you'll work directly with senior partners and clients. Their inclusive, meritocratic culture is backed by comprehensive benefits, including enhanced family-friendly policies and support for various life events.

As a Senior .NET Developer, you'll be part of a team that's shaping the future of financial services technology. You'll have the opportunity to work on cutting-edge projects while developing your expertise in both technical and domain-specific areas. The role combines the excitement of working with leading financial institutions with the stability and support of a well-established consultancy.

Last updated 35 minutes ago

Responsibilities For Senior .NET Developer - Financial Services

  • Working alongside clients to interpret requirements and define industry-leading solutions
  • Designing and developing robust, well tested data pipelines
  • Demonstrating and helping clients adhere to best practices in engineering and SDLC
  • Building event-driven, loosely coupled distributed applications
  • Developing both on-premise and cloud-based solutions
  • Supporting internal Capco capabilities by sharing insight, experience and credentials

Requirements For Senior .NET Developer - Financial Services

Redis
  • Proficiency in C# (versions 7.0 and 8.0) with extensive experience in developing enterprise-level solutions within a Capital Markets environment
  • Background working in the financial services domain such as Capital Markets, Payments, Retail Banking or Wealth & Asset Management
  • Strong experience with SQL Server or NoSQL, including design, optimization, and scaling of databases
  • Deep understanding of Cloud technologies, especially DocumentDB, EKS, EC2, S3, CloudFront, Route 53, Aurora
  • Experience working with caching technologies such as Redis/Elasticache
  • Solid understanding of SOLID principles
  • Proficiency in Test-Driven Development (TDD) and unit testing
  • Familiarity with GraphQL and RESTful APIs

Benefits For Senior .NET Developer - Financial Services

Medical Insurance
Parental Leave
  • Ongoing learning opportunities
  • Flat, non-hierarchical structure
  • Diverse, inclusive, meritocratic culture
  • Enhanced family friendly benefits
  • Maternity/adoption/shared parental leave
  • Paid leave for sickness, pregnancy loss, fertility treatment, menopause, and bereavement

Interested in this job?

Jobs Related To Capco Senior .NET Developer - Financial Services

Back End Developer (Java Spring Boot)

Senior Backend Developer position at Capco, focusing on Java Spring Boot development for financial services transformation projects in Bangkok, Thailand.

Back End Developer (Java Spring Boot)

Senior Backend Developer position at Capco in Bangkok, focusing on Java Spring Boot development for financial services transformation projects.

Sr Full Stack Developer

Senior Full Stack Developer role at Capco, focusing on Java development and microservices for financial services industry transformation.

Senior Software Developer in Test (SDET)

Senior SDET role at Capco focusing on test automation and quality engineering for financial services transformation projects.

Java Developer

Senior Java Developer position at Capco, working on transformative financial services projects using Java, Spring Framework, and big data technologies.